About the Certificate
The Certificate of Achievement in Administrative Medical Assistant provides students with the required knowledge to work in healthcare providers offices such as physicians’ offices, ancillary healthcare providers such as physical therapy, laboratory, radiology, and a wide variety of other supportive healthcare agencies. Courses in this comprehensive program provide a broad foundation of computer skills, healthcare terminology, and medical office skills designed to acquaint students with the roles and responsibilities related to the healthcare field, medical office procedures, healthcare finance and insurance issues, and actual practice in the healthcare arena.
Career Opportunities
Jobs include working in a physician's office, clinical laboratory, hospital admissions and records, urgent care centers, surgical clinics, physical therapy clinics, radiology centers, and medical billing practices.
Program Outcomes
- Upon completion of the Certificate of Achievement in Administrative Medical Assistant, students are able to demonstrate an understanding of basic anatomy, physiology, and disease processes of the human body as it relates to patient medical history.
- Upon completion of the Certificate of Achievement in Administrative Medical Assistant,
students are able to describe the characteristics and personal qualities that are
important for an Administrative Medical Assistant and the importance of ethics, customer
service and teamwork in the workplace.
